Beta Sigma Phi (BSP) is a non-academic sorority with 250,000 members in chapters around the world. The organization was founded for the social, cutural and civic enrichment of its members. Beta Sigma Phi is not a secret society. The Greek letter of is name represent Life, Learning and Friendship, which is the organizations motto.

Sacramento City Council (SCC) of BSP is the local council for about 18 of those chapters. We have members as far north as Roseville and as far south as Galt. Our Council is a member of the Northern California Council of Beta Sigma Phi. SCC does five main funtions that all of our chapter members participate in, Sweetheart Ball, Fundraiser - Crab Feed, Ritual Night, Fun Night and a Preferential Tea
